Mo. Federal Judge Remands GranuFlo Case to State Court; Denies Fresenius’ Motion to Stay

ST. LOUIS — A Missouri federal judge has remanded a GranuFlo case against Fresenius USA, finding the fraudulent misjoinder doctrine does not apply because there may be a palpable connection between the plaintiffs' claims, as they all relate to similar drugs and injuries and the manufacturer’s knowledge of the risks.
